There’s a special reason for Sporting to keep an eye on how well Bruno Fernandes is doing at Manchester United, and that’s the performance bonuses involved in his transfer.

Even though it’s been over a year since the Red Devils spent €55m on the move, the Lions can still see many millions going their way in case he succeeds further at Old Trafford.

As now highlighted by newspaper A Bola, the current clause being watched is the one which covers Fernandes being chosen the best player in the Premier League.

The outlet takes the claims from the British press which say the midfielder is one of the candidates for this prize, and now wait and see if that will benefit Sporting ‘right away’.

A Bola recalls that an extra €25m was agreed in performance bonuses. That’s €15m for individual goals and another €10m for club objectives.

Manchester United have already paid Sporting €5m for the number of appearances Bruno made for the club, which were easily reached. Now there’d be €5m in case he’s the best in the Premier League, and another €5m if he’s a Ballon D’Or finalist.

The other bonuses look a little harder at this stage, as €5m depends on the Premier League title and another €5m on the Champions League trophy.

Since joining the Red Devils in January 2020, Bruno Fernandes has 35 goals and 21 assists in 63 appearances. He’s still to win a trophy for the club.
